§ 13-25-5-20 — Third party actions or claims; liability for claims for contribution

Text

(a)This chapter does not affect an action or a claim, including a claim for contribution, that a person who implements or completes an approved voluntary remediation work plan has or may have against a third party.
(b)A person who implements or completes an approved voluntary remediation work plan under this chapter is not liable for claims for contribution concerning matters addressed in:
(1)the work plan; or
(2)a certificate of completion issued to the person under section 16 of this chapter. [Pre-1996 Recodification Citation: 13-7-8.9-20.]

Legislative History

As added by P.L.1-1996, SEC.15.
